Case Study: Tube Polishing Upgrade for Metal Furniture Production

A metal furniture manufacturer produced stainless steel and carbon steel tube frames for tables, shelves and display racks. Manual tube sanding was slow and created inconsistent surface finish from batch to batch.

Customer Challenge

  • Round and square tubes required different polishing processes
  • Manual sanding limited output and created surface variation
  • Weld discoloration and handling marks needed to be removed before coating
  • The factory wanted a practical upgrade without rebuilding the full line

BOGONG Solution

BOGONG recommended round tube polishing and square tube polishing machines based on the customer’s tube range. The machines provided adjustable feeding and abrasive tooling for different materials and surface targets.

Result

  • Tube surface consistency improved before painting and assembly
  • Manual polishing time was reduced
  • The factory could process different tube profiles with dedicated equipment
  • Finished products had a cleaner and more stable appearance

Buyer Takeaways

  • Round and square tubes usually need different guiding and sanding structures.
  • Visible furniture frames should define the target finish with photos, not only words like polished or brushed.
  • Dust collection should be planned if tube sanding runs continuously.
